没GPU也能玩梵高作画:Ubuntu tensorflow CPU版
没GPU也能玩梵高作画:Ubuntu tensorflow CPU版 作者:七月在线开发/市场团队骁哲、李伟、July 时间:二零一六年九月二十七日 一、前言 9月22号,我们开发/市场团队的两同事利用DL学梵高作画,安装cuda 8.0趟遍无数坑,很多朋友求避坑。因此,3天后的9月25日,便把教程《教你从头到尾利用DL学梵高作画:GTX 1070 cuda 8.0 tensorflow...
View ArticleLinux任务计划,周期性任务执行详解
linux任务计划,周期性任务执行 概述 本章将为大家介绍一些任务计划和周期性任务计划执行相关内容任务计划的分类主要有由两种 未来的某时间点执行一次某任务:at,batch 周期性运行某任务:crontab具体分为三个方面来说明:1、at计划任务2、cron计划任务3、mail命令4、计划任务作业及练习第一章 at,batch计划任务...
View Article验证码破解技术四部曲之环境搭建篇(一)
作者:叁公子_KCN 原文链接: 验证码破解技术四部曲之环境搭建篇(一) 前言 转眼就要变成大四狗了,大学期间做的比较深入的技术是爬虫,但是爬虫也有很多高级的技术没有涉及,比如说验证码的破解便是其中之一,再加上我对其非常感兴趣,于是乎,开始苦学图像处理、学习机器学习,验证码破解也有了些眉头。 以下是我破解的几种验证码。 1、最容易破解的验证码 直接使用tesseract库识别。...
View ArticleOfcom blesses Linux-powered, open source DIY radio ‘revolution’
Small scale DAB radio was (quite literally) conceived in an Ofcom engineer’s garden shed in Brighton, on a Raspberry Pi, running a full open source stack, in his spare time. Four years later, Ofcom has...
View ArticleUbuntu’s OpenStack on IBM’s Big Iron
If I were Red Hat I would be looking over my shoulder right now; it appears that Ubuntu might be gaining. In just a few years the linux distribution has gone from being non-existent in the enterprise...
View Articlelinux下动态库版本(so-name)的组织
由于动态链接的灵活性,使得程序本身和程序的依赖库可以分别独立开发和更新,因此目前不论windows还是linux系统下都大量使用动态链接技术。这也导致系统里有很多动态库(dll/so),像类Unix系统下,可能会存在多个版本的同一动态库,如果不能很好的将这些动态库组织起来,就会给系统维护、升级造成很大的问题。 接下来主要介绍Linux系统下的动态库管理。 动态库又叫共享库,即Shared...
View ArticleReminder: Raspberry Pi 3 Complete LCD Display Kit, Save 10%
We still have a great deal on the Raspberry Pi 3 Complete LCD Display Kit in the Geeky Gadgets Deals store, you can save 10% off the normal price. The Raspberry Pi 3 Complete LCD Display Kit normally...
View ArticleSolus Gets MATE 1.16 Desktop Environment and Linux Kernel 4.7.5, Up-to-Date Apps
Joshua Strobl from the Solus Project published a new installation of the distribution's weekly newsletter, This Week in Solus 36, to inform Solus users about the latest software updates and other...
View ArticleParsix GNU/Linux 8.5 "Atticus" to Reach End of Life on September 30, 2016 ...
The Parsix GNU/linux developers announced that the end-of-life of the Parsix GNU/Linux 8.5 "Atticus" operating system is approaching fast, urging users to upgrade to the latest release immediately....
View Articlecentos环境下的apache 2.4虚拟主机的三种实现方法
呐,苦于没法在生产环境使用apache,呐呐呐,虚拟机! 方法一:基于IP IP1:80 IP2:80 方法二:基于端口 IP:80 IP:8080 方法三:基于域名 IP:80 主机名不同 www.abcd.com www.efgh.com 一、基于IP 1、配置第二地址 [ root@localhost ~]#cd/etc/sysconfig/network-scripts/ [...
View ArticleLinux下的Python调试
python有自带的pdb库,可以实现简单的调试功能,基本命令与gdb类似,不过功能不会有gdb那么强大,pdb主要支持多断点设置(可条件设置),代码级单步调试,查看堆栈信息,代码查看,post-mortem调试, 详细信息可以查看: http://docs.python.org/2/library/pdb.html 用pdb调试有多种方式可选: 1....
View ArticleVirtualBox双网卡实现虚拟机Linux CentOS 7上网以及主宿互访
前言 前两天通过单网卡(Host-only)实现了VirtualBox(version 5.0.10)中的CentOS 7(64位)和宿主机互访,但是虚拟机无法连外网,所以今天通过给VirtualBox增加一块网卡(NAT)来实现分工,即:Host-only实现主宿互访,而NAT网卡则用来连接外网~ 尽管这种方式略微复杂,但好处是Host-only方式不会占用实际的IP地址,最后明确一下任务: 1....
View Article[实践OK]使用yum时rpmdb open failed解决方案
背景:安装软件包的时候,被我手动终止了,可能导致yum的数据库事务啥的存在问题: 问题描述: [root@iZ25dcp92ckZ sbin]# yum install mailx -y 错误:rpmdb: BDB0113 Thread/process 30438/140188047517696 failed: BDB1507 Thread died in Berkeley DB library...
View ArticleLinux网络中通知链的使用
linux 网络内核代码中使用了通知链(Notification Chains)来使相关的子系统对感兴趣的事件作出反应。下面从头介绍一下通知链的使用。 数据结构定义 通知链使用的数据结构如下: struct notifier_block { int (*notifier_call)(struct notifier_block *, unsigned long, void *); struct...
View ArticleUbuntu 16.10 (Yakkety Yak) Final Beta released
The Ubuntu team is pleased to announce the final beta release of Ubuntu 16.10 Desktop, Server, and Cloud products. Codenamed "Yakkety Yak", 16.10 continues Ubuntu's proud tradition of integrating the...
View Article9 个使用前必须再三小心的 Linux 命令
在一些情况下,linux甚至不会询问你而直接执行命令,导致你丢失各种数据信息。 一般来说在Web上推荐新的Linux用户执行这些命令,当然,也有人哪些写过这代码的人不这么想,因为这玩意你一写下去就不是玩笑了。 这里我收集了一些对系统有危害的Linux代码,帮助你避免他们。请记住:这些代码非常危险,甚至可以经过修改,变得更加有危害性。...
View ArticleLinux shell数学运算
shell脚本提供了且仅提供了整数的数学运算,如果需要使用小数的话,就只能使用bc这个程序了。假设下面的一段代码: x=1 #注意变量赋值的时候等号两边不能有空格 x=$x+1 echo $x 程序输出的结果是1+1而不是2.为了正确地进行四则运行,需要使用以下几种方式: expr,用于整数运算,每一项用空格隔开。例如 x=`expr $x + 1`...
View ArticleGNOME 3.22 Supports Flatpak Cross-Linux Distribution Framework
| Posted 2016-09-27 GNOME 3.22 Supports Flatpak Cross-linux Distribution Framework The GNOME 3.22 update to the popular desktop environment supports the Flatpak framework, which enables developers to...
View Article学习 Linux 命令
linux View more Linux Shell编程中的特殊符号 本文是shell编程系列的第四篇,集中介绍了bash编程可能涉及到的特殊符号的使用。学会本文内容可以帮助你写出天书一样的bash脚本,并且顺便解决以下问题: 输入输出重定向是什么原理? exec 3...阅读全文 View more patch 修补文件(给文件打补丁)...
View Article破坏grub实验之二
删除/etc/fstab和/boot和grub的stage1阶段 [root@localhost ~]# rm -rf /boot[root@localhost ~]# rm -rf /etc/fstab [root@localhost ~]# dd if=/dev/zero of=/dev/sda count=446 bs=1446+0 records in446+0 records out446...
View Article